The Czech Foreign Ministry banned Russians from airport transit without special visas
[ad_1]
The Czech Foreign Ministry announced the introduction for citizens of the Russian Federation of the obligation to obtain an airport visa for transit through the country’s airports.
In the application for website The department said that the obligation was introduced for Russians from November 21, and now Russian citizens can stay in the transit zone of international airports in the Czech Republic only if they have such a visa.
Earlier, Foreign Minister Jan Lipavsky announced a ban on entry into the country for Russians with tourist Schengen visas from October 25. He pointed out that the measures should primarily affect those who arrive at the Prague airport.
